SMC gears up for ISO 9001:2015 Recertification

Part of its commitment to deliver quality education, SMC is gearing up for standardization of its quality systems through the International Organization for Standardization Recertification Audit on March 18, 2019.

The adoption of a quality management system is a strategic decision of South Mansfield College that can help to improve its overall performance and provide sound basis for sustainable development initiatives. With this, we can consistently provide world-class quality education and services that meet  stakeholders’ expectations and statutory and regulatory requirements and facilitate opportunities to enhance customer satisfaction.

The International Standard employs the process approach, which incorporates the Plan-Do-Check-Act (PDCA) cycle and risk-based thinking.  The process approach enables SMC to plan its processes and their interactions. The  PDCA cycle, on the other and, enables SMC to ensure that its processes are adequately resources and managed, and that opportunities for improvement are determined and acted on. Risk-based thinking enables us to determine the factors that could cause its processes and its quality management system to deviate from the planned results, to put in place preventive controls and to minimize the negative effects and to make maximum use of opportunities as they arise.

 The following are the Quality Policy and Objectives of South Mansfield College:

QUALITY POLICY

             South Mansfield College (SMC) is committed to meet customer, statutory, and regulatory requirements as well as the needs and expectations of interested parties in developing learners to excel in academics and values through continual improvement of the institution’s academic programs, support services and administrative systems.

QUALITY POLICY OBJECTIVES

South Mansfield College (SMC) is committed to satisfy the following customer requirements as well as the needs and expectations of relevant interested parties:
More than acceptable level of student achievement
More than acceptable delivery of academic and academic support programs
More than acceptable rating of administrative services
More than acceptable faculty and staff competence
More than acceptable school facilities
